One piece of very low-hanging fruit is to get all the dnd icons to
show the same (but smaller) icon when dropped onto a map styled with
the default potlatch.css. The inconstancies are annoying. There may be
some cases when the positive version of the icon is better on the map
than the negative one, that'll need some judgement.

Another much harder thing is gracefully handling both drag and drop
and attempting to draw before the map has loaded - at the moment dnd
throws an exception, and the icons just disappear - with drawing you
get the elastic but nothing else.

Thirdly I still find the shift key stopping working every now and
then, but like Richard I don't have steps to reproduce this one.
